SlideShare a Scribd company logo
Cloud Platform - Unboxing Google

      Barak Regev
      Google Cloud Platform
Google is Cloud




 2002         2004    2006           2008        2010         2012

        GFS   MapReduce   BigTable             Dremel         Colossus



                          NoSQL             Google BigQuery   Google Cloud
                                                                Storage
Google is Cloud




 2002         2004      2006         2008        2010         2012

        GFS   MapReduce   BigTable             Dremel         Colossus



                          NoSQL             Google BigQuery   Google Cloud
                                                                Storage




                     Google Cloud Platform
How we do it - Google Infrastructure


             4 billion hours of video per month
                   425 million Gmail users
                 100,000,000 GB web Index
                 0.25 secs to search results
Big and Fast




             Low Latency                     State-of-the-art Technology
   Closest proximity data-center serving   Infrastructure built for scale and reach

           Rapid Response                    Unique Server Architecture
    Security patches deployed in hours               Distribution across
                                                    large # of machines
           Instant Updates
      State-of-the-art technology w/o           World-Class Efficiency
                 upgrading                  Compared to average data-centers
Google is Cloud




                        Google is Cloud
                     Google Cloud Platform
                  is exposing our systems and
                    services to run your code

         If it’s not under your desk – it’s in the cloud
Google Cloud Platform
                 Power the world's applications, analytics, and services




                                                                                                 DEVELOPER FRAMEWORK
                                                                                                                       Tools, Administration, Billing
              App Engine                                       Compute Engine
                                        Services
                                             Storage &
           Communication                                                       Utilities
                                             Analytics

URLFetch         Endpoints       BigQuery      Cloud Storage       PageSpeed         Translate

              Cloud Messaging    CloudSQL       MapReduce            Plus           Prediction
 Email
                 for Android
                                  NoSQL            Drive            Search             Geo
 Channels          XMPP
                                 Datastore
Why Google?
                                                                                                       7.5B hits/day




                                  Google App Engine
                                         in a month:

                               500,000 active applications
                               2 trillion datastore operations




 App Engine Launch   Batch write/read      Java         Task Queues     Blobstore     Multitenancy        Hi-Replication
      Python              Https          DB Import         XMPP         Appstats    Instance Console        Datastore
                         Status-           cron        incoming email    cursors       Always On           Channel API
     Datastore
                       Dashboard                                         Mapper        hi-perf imag          Files API
     Memcache                                                                          10 min tasks        Remote API
     logs export                                                                                          Prosp Search
Thank you




            cloud.google.com

More Related Content

Barak Regev - Google Cloud Platform

  • 1. Cloud Platform - Unboxing Google Barak Regev Google Cloud Platform
  • 2. Google is Cloud 2002 2004 2006 2008 2010 2012 GFS MapReduce BigTable Dremel Colossus NoSQL Google BigQuery Google Cloud Storage
  • 3. Google is Cloud 2002 2004 2006 2008 2010 2012 GFS MapReduce BigTable Dremel Colossus NoSQL Google BigQuery Google Cloud Storage Google Cloud Platform
  • 4. How we do it - Google Infrastructure 4 billion hours of video per month 425 million Gmail users 100,000,000 GB web Index 0.25 secs to search results
  • 5. Big and Fast Low Latency State-of-the-art Technology Closest proximity data-center serving Infrastructure built for scale and reach Rapid Response Unique Server Architecture Security patches deployed in hours Distribution across large # of machines Instant Updates State-of-the-art technology w/o World-Class Efficiency upgrading Compared to average data-centers
  • 6. Google is Cloud Google is Cloud Google Cloud Platform is exposing our systems and services to run your code If it’s not under your desk – it’s in the cloud
  • 7. Google Cloud Platform Power the world's applications, analytics, and services DEVELOPER FRAMEWORK Tools, Administration, Billing App Engine Compute Engine Services Storage & Communication Utilities Analytics URLFetch Endpoints BigQuery Cloud Storage PageSpeed Translate Cloud Messaging CloudSQL MapReduce Plus Prediction Email for Android NoSQL Drive Search Geo Channels XMPP Datastore
  • 8. Why Google? 7.5B hits/day Google App Engine in a month: 500,000 active applications 2 trillion datastore operations App Engine Launch Batch write/read Java Task Queues Blobstore Multitenancy Hi-Replication Python Https DB Import XMPP Appstats Instance Console Datastore Status- cron incoming email cursors Always On Channel API Datastore Dashboard Mapper hi-perf imag Files API Memcache 10 min tasks Remote API logs export Prosp Search
  • 9. Thank you cloud.google.com